1 1st error

From Eq. (4) in [1] it is found that the units of \({d_c}\) are \(mse{c^{ - 2}}\) whereas the units of the same parameter in Eq. (9) in [1] and in Nomenclature are \(m(length)\).

2 2nd error

The Eq. (13) in [1] is as follows
$${T_f}=0.0102\rho r{d_c}$$
(1)
where \({T_f}\) is the kinetic energy of the fluid (Nomenclature). From Eq. (1) it is found that the units of \({T_f}\) are \(Kg{m^{ - 1}}\). However kinetic energy with these units does not exist in Physics.

3 3rd error

In Eqs. (1) and (4) in [1] the parameter t represents time and in Eq. (12) in [1] and in Nomenclature t is thickness (length).

4 4th error

In Eq. (1) in [1] the units of the term \(2\xi \frac{{\partial w}}{{\partial t}}\) are \(m{\sec ^{ - 1}}\) instead of \(kg{m^{ - 1}}se{c^{ - 2}}\).

5 5th error

In figures appears an unknown dimensionless parameter dr.
